We are looking for an experienced Air Conditioning Engineer to join our team working across Coventry and the surrounding areas. This role is suited to an engineer confident in installing, servicing and maintaining domestic and light commercial AC systems.

Important: This Is NOT a Social Housing Contract. This position does not involve council housing, void properties, responsive housing maintenance or high-volume social housing workloads. You will work mainly with private domestic customers and small, high-quality private sector projects.

The Role - Domestic & Private Sector AC Work

  • Air conditioning installations (splits, multi-splits, ducted systems)
  • Servicing and maintenance of AC systems
  • Fault-finding and repair
  • Supporting private domestic customers and small commercial clients
  • Occasional work on high-profile projects
  • Opportunities to upskill in renewables and other heating/cooling technologies

This role focuses on high-quality workmanship and a strong customer experience.

Requirements

  • F-Gas Category 1 Registered (essential)
  • Strong background in installing split systems, multi-splits or similar
  • Good customer service and communication skills
  • Able to work independently on domestic and light commercial jobs
  • NVQ Level 2 or recognised refrigeration/AC apprenticeship (preferred)
  • DBS check required (disclosures reviewed on a case-by-case basis)

Experience Required

  • Air conditioning installation: 5 years (required)
